a5c7b9f00b A team of intergalactic warriors fights to protect the universe, but the combination of three highly trained beings and one quirky young boy leaves the team struggling to overcome the dangerous scenarios that are put in front of them. 5000 years after a great war of Gems, gemstone-like beings from a planet called Homeworld, we meet Steven, a half boy half gem who lives with the &quot;Crystal Gems&quot; Garnet, Amythest, and Pearl, who live on earth after they rebelled against Homeworld. The story follows Steven&#39;s adventures, whether he is fighting monsters or learning to control his own powers.
